PEOPLE in need will be supported this festive season through a new initiative called ‘The Gifting Tree’, which is a community project based at the 847 Taxi Office on George Street in Hailsham.

The scheme invites residents to choose a gift tag from the Christmas tree in the Taxi Office, each representing someone in the local area who could use a little extra help this Christmas.

Partner organisations, including Hailsham Active, The Railway Club, Hailsham Food Bank and the Hailsham Youth Service, will be placing tags on the tree, identifying individuals and families they’ve selected who would benefit from a thoughtful gesture.

Taking part is simple: visit the taxi office, select a tag, buy the requested gift and return it to the same location. The team at 847 Taxis will then ensure each present is passed to the right organisation and delivered in time for Christmas.

It’s the brainchild of local taxi driver, Barry Carpenter. He said: “The Gifting Tree is a wonderful example of local kindness. Every small act makes a big difference, you really can help make someone smile on Christmas Day.”

Anyone who is aware of someone in need, who isn’t connected to these organisations, can also request support by emailing info@847847taxis.com.
